Today there are five meetings, two over the sticks at Taunton and Sedgefield and flat cards at Redcar, Lingfield and Chepstow.  David does not have any runners today but it is great to have some nice sunshine st Pond House.  We do have one runner on the flat at Chepstow tomorrow.  Diamond's Return runs with Martin Harley on board.  He was David's first winner of the 2012/13 jumps season at Exeter (photo above) and ig going to be mixing the flat and jumping this summer.  Looking back at yesterday's action, I thought Estimate looked better than a Group 3 performer.  She stayed on strongly and won well.  She is a big price for the Ascot Gold Cup next month and it maybe worth taking an early price about her.  It looks like the 2 1/2 miles trip will be okay and I see no reason that she won't give you a good run for your money.  Another from yesterday's action who looks like he could be ahead of the handicapper is the Luca Cumani trained colt, Rockalong.  He only won by 1/2 length so the handicapper should not be too hard on the four year old and is one to look out for next time.
